This Art Deco ladies' wristwatch was produced by the Bulova Watch Company during the 1930s, likely between 1930-1940. It features the characteristic rectangular case and decorative elements that defined the Art Deco aesthetic popular during this period.


Bulova watches from this era are highly valued by vintage watch collectors and Art Deco enthusiasts for their elegant design, historical significance, and quality craftsmanship. The 10K rolled gold plate construction represents the fashion-forward yet accessible luxury that Bulova offered to middle and upper-middle-class consumers during the interwar period.
